What Is a Muzzle Brake and How Does It Work for a 223 Rifle?
Key aspects of a muzzle brake include its construction, which typically features one or more ports that redirect gases sideways and backward. This counter-reaction helps stabilize the rifle when firing, making it easier for shooters to stay on target. Muzzle brakes can be made from various materials such as steel or aluminum, and their design can vary significantly, including axial or radial porting configurations. An important consideration is the potential for increased noise and blast directed towards the shooter or nearby individuals, depending on the brake’s design.
This technology impacts both competitive shooting and hunting environments. For competitive shooters, reduced recoil translates to more accurate shots and quicker target acquisition, which can be crucial in timed events. For hunters, especially those using a .223 for varmint or small game hunting, a muzzle brake can enhance shooting comfort during prolonged sessions in the field, allowing for improved performance without the fatigue associated with heavy recoil.
Statistics show that many shooters report a preference for rifles equipped with muzzle brakes due to the enhanced control and comfort they provide. The growing popularity of muzzle brakes among .223 rifle users reflects their effectiveness, leading to increased demand and innovation in this accessory category.
Best practices for using a muzzle brake include ensuring proper installation to maintain accuracy and safety while also considering the shooting environment to mitigate the effects of noise and blast. Additionally, shooters should familiarize themselves with their rifle’s behavior before and after installation to adapt their shooting technique accordingly. Regular maintenance of the muzzle brake is also recommended to ensure consistent performance and longevity.
Why Should You Use a Muzzle Brake on a 223 Rifle?
Muzzle brakes on .223 rifles serve multiple significant purposes, enhancing both performance and shooting experience. Here are key reasons to consider using one:
-
Recoil Reduction: Muzzle brakes redirect gases from the fired bullet in specific directions, which counteracts felt recoil. This makes it easier to manage follow-up shots, particularly beneficial during rapid fire or for shooters with less upper body strength.
-
Improved Accuracy: By reducing recoil, a muzzle brake allows for better control and steadiness when aiming, resulting in improved shot placement. This is especially advantageous for precision shooting or in competitive settings.
-
Minimized Muzzle Rise: A well-designed muzzle brake can significantly reduce muzzle rise, allowing shooters to maintain a more level shooting position. This reduces the time taken to get back on target after firing.
-
Enhanced Shooting Comfort: For repeated shooting sessions or long-range shooting, muzzle brakes can lessen the physical strain on the shooter, translating to a more enjoyable experience and potentially improved performance over time.
Incorporating a muzzle brake can transform the handling of a .223 rifle, making it adept for various shooting applications, from hunting to competitive shooting.
What Features Are Important in a Muzzle Brake for 223?
When selecting the best muzzle brake for a .223, several important features should be considered to enhance performance and reduce recoil.
- Recoil Reduction: A primary function of a muzzle brake is to minimize felt recoil, allowing for quicker follow-up shots. High-quality brakes significantly reduce rearward force, enabling shooters to maintain better control of their firearm during rapid fire.
- Muzzle Rise Control: Effective muzzle brakes help keep the muzzle down during firing, reducing the upward movement of the gun. This feature is crucial for maintaining accuracy and facilitating faster target acquisition in competitive shooting and tactical situations.
- Durability: Muzzle brakes must withstand high temperatures and pressures generated during firing, so materials like stainless steel or high-grade alloys are essential. A durable muzzle brake ensures longevity and consistent performance even under heavy use.
- Weight and Size: The weight and size of a muzzle brake can affect the overall balance of the rifle. A lightweight design that does not overly extend the rifle’s profile helps maintain maneuverability without sacrificing recoil management.
- Port Design: Different port configurations (the holes through which gases escape) influence how effectively a muzzle brake mitigates recoil and muzzle rise. A well-designed port layout can optimize gas dispersion for enhanced performance and reduced noise signature.
- Compatibility: Ensuring that the muzzle brake fits the specific threading and caliber of the .223 rifle is vital. Many brakes offer universal threading options, but finding one specifically designed for .223 can improve both performance and ease of installation.
- Ease of Installation: A muzzle brake should be easy to install and remove, allowing shooters to make adjustments or replacements without requiring specialized tools. User-friendly designs can save time and effort during setup or maintenance.
How Does the Design Impact Muzzle Brake Performance?
The design of a muzzle brake significantly influences its performance, especially for calibers like .223.
- Porting Design: The layout and number of ports can significantly affect how gases are redirected. Muzzle brakes with multiple ports can provide greater recoil reduction but may also produce more muzzle rise if not balanced properly.
- Material and Construction: The choice of materials, such as stainless steel or aluminum, impacts durability and weight. Heavier materials often withstand higher temperatures and pressures but can make the overall firearm more cumbersome.
- Internal Baffles: The configuration of internal baffles determines how effectively gases are slowed down and redirected. More intricate baffle designs can enhance performance by dissipating energy more efficiently, leading to reduced recoil and muzzle rise.
- Threading and Mounting: Proper threading and secure mounting options are crucial for effective muzzle brake performance. A poorly mounted muzzle brake can lead to misalignment, which can adversely affect accuracy and overall shooting experience.
- Size and Profile: The overall size and shape of the muzzle brake influence its effectiveness and aesthetics. A larger brake may offer better recoil mitigation but could also increase the overall length of the firearm, potentially impacting maneuverability.

What Do Users Experience With Different Muzzle Brakes for 223?
- Effective Recoil Reduction: Many users report significant reduction in felt recoil when using high-quality muzzle brakes, which allows for quicker follow-up shots and improved accuracy. This is particularly beneficial during competitive shooting or when engaging multiple targets in rapid succession.
- Reduced Muzzle Rise: A well-designed muzzle brake can minimize muzzle rise, keeping the rifle more stable during firing. This feature helps shooters maintain better control and alignment with their target, which is crucial for precision shooting.
- Increased Noise Levels: While muzzle brakes improve recoil management, they often increase the noise level significantly for both the shooter and those nearby. Users may find that while they benefit from reduced recoil, they must also consider ear protection more seriously due to the louder report.
- Blast Direction: Some muzzle brakes direct the gas blast forward or to the sides, which can affect the shooting environment. Users in close proximity may experience discomfort due to the redirected gases, making it important to choose a brake that suits their shooting conditions.
- Weight and Balance: Adding a muzzle brake can change the weight distribution of the rifle, which might affect how it handles. Users often need to adjust their stance and grip to accommodate these changes, which can lead to a learning curve.
- Compatibility Issues: Not all muzzle brakes are universally compatible with all .223 rifles, leading to potential issues with installation and performance. Users should ensure that the brake they choose is specifically designed for their rifle model to avoid problems such as misalignment or excessive wear.
How Can You Properly Install and Maintain a Muzzle Brake on a 223?
To properly install and maintain a muzzle brake on a .223, consider the following steps and components:
- Choosing the Right Muzzle Brake: Select a muzzle brake that is compatible with your .223 in terms of thread size and design.
- Installation Tools: Gather the necessary tools for installation, including a torque wrench, crush washer, and possibly a vice or barrel clamp.
- Installation Process: Follow the correct procedure for mounting the muzzle brake securely to ensure optimal performance.
- Regular Maintenance: Implement regular cleaning and inspection routines to keep the muzzle brake in good condition.
- Testing and Adjustment: After installation, conduct shooting tests to evaluate performance and make any necessary adjustments.
Choosing the Right Muzzle Brake: Selecting the best muzzle brake for your .223 is essential for reducing recoil and muzzle rise. Look for one specifically designed for the .223 caliber, ensuring it has the appropriate thread pitch and fits your rifle’s barrel. Consider features such as material, weight, and design to enhance performance and durability.
Installation Tools: Proper installation requires specific tools to ensure the muzzle brake is fitted securely. A torque wrench is crucial for applying the correct amount of torque, while a crush washer helps create a tight seal between the muzzle brake and barrel. Additional tools like a barrel clamp can stabilize the firearm during installation, preventing damage or misalignment.
Installation Process: Begin by cleaning the muzzle threads to remove any debris or old thread locker. Apply a thread locker if recommended by the manufacturer, then position the muzzle brake on the barrel, aligning it with the desired orientation. Use the torque wrench to tighten it to the specified torque, ensuring it is secure but not over-tightened to avoid damaging the barrel.
Regular Maintenance: To maintain the performance of your muzzle brake, regularly inspect it for signs of wear, such as cracks or excessive carbon buildup. Cleaning the brake after each shooting session is essential, as debris can affect its efficiency. Ensure that the threads remain lubricated and check the tightness periodically to prevent loosening during use.
Testing and Adjustment: After installation, take your rifle to the range to test the effectiveness of the muzzle brake. Monitor how it affects recoil and accuracy, and make any necessary adjustments to the brake’s orientation or torque settings based on your shooting experience. Fine-tuning may be required to achieve the best balance between recoil reduction and muzzle control.
